About Fate Trigger

Fate Trigger - about the game

Fate Trigger stands out as a free-to-play anime-style hero-based tactical shooter that blends action, adventure, and massively multiplayer elements on PC.

Gameplay

In Fate Trigger, players take on the role of an Awakener, a chosen warrior navigating a world of floating islands to uncover secrets through intense shooting battles. The core loop revolves around selecting from a roster of anime heroes, each equipped with unique abilities that cater to various playstyles. For instance, you might pick a hero who unleashes beam attacks or one that turns invisible using water-based powers, allowing for strategic depth in combat.

Mechanics emphasize scavenging resources to craft gear, customizing weapons via the Gun-Chip System, and deploying special skills to gain advantages over opponents. The game features a short time to kill, which keeps engagements quick and thrilling, while respawn and transfer options make it accessible for newcomers. Built on Unreal Engine 5, it delivers realistic gunplay and seamless movement, all within a 3D animated environment that enhances tactical decisions.

Game Modes

Fate Trigger offers several multiplayer modes designed for competitive play, each testing different aspects of skill and teamwork.

Battle Royale pits players against each other in large-scale showdowns where survival depends on sharpshooting and smart positioning. Point defense requires coordinated team efforts to control and hold key zones against rivals. High-stakes trials unfold in shrinking toxic areas, forcing quick adaptations and high-pressure confrontations as the playable space diminishes.

Minimum:

  • OS: Windows10/11 64-bit
  • Processor: Intel Core i5-6600/AMD Ryzen 7 2700
  • Memory: 8 GB RAM
  • Graphics: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050ti/AMD RX 580/Intel Arc B570
  • DirectX: Version 12
  • Storage: 40 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: Broadband Internet connection; Recommended to use a solid-state drive (SSD) for gaming
